I WAS IN AN AUTO ACCIDENT. I WAS DRIVING A FRIENDS RENTAL CAR AND NOT ON HER INSURANCE NOR LISTED OM THE VEHICLE AS AN ADDITIONAL DRIVER. I WENT TO THE HOSPITAL AND HAVE BEEN PUT ON PAIN MEDICATION FOR MY INJURIES. CAN I BE COMPENSATED?

Answer
Hello Sharetha,

Who was at fault for the accident?  Did your friend buy coverage from the rental company or his/her own company?

As pertains to the rental company, and speaking from an insurance standpoint, I see no chance of recovery from them for anything.  If your friend's personal insurance was holding coverage, you might be entitled to something depending on the coverages on that policy, the laws in your state, and the terms of that insurance policy.  Do you own a car?

But what it all boils down to is liability.  Meaning who is at fault.  If you were hit by an at fault driver and you are injured, you could collect bodily injury from that driver's coverage.  That is, assuming there is bodily injury coverage.

If your injuries are severe,and you are not at fault, you might want to consult with a personal injury attorney to see what, if any coverage exists to compensate you for your pain and suffering.
